shell 指令记录ubuntu 终端输出log
时间: 2023-04-09 10:03:57 浏览: 87
可以使用以下命令记录 Ubuntu 终端输出 log:
script log.txt
这将在当前目录下创建一个名为 log.txt 的文件,并将终端输出记录到该文件中。要停止记录,可以使用以下命令:
exit
希望这能帮到你!
相关问题
shell 脚本记录ubuntu 终端输出log
可以使用以下命令将终端输出记录到文件中:
```
script log.txt
```
执行完上述命令后,所有在终端中的操作和输出都会被记录到 log.txt 文件中。要停止记录,可以使用 exit 命令或者按下 Ctrl + D 键。
shell获取终端输出
要获取终端输出,可以将命令的输出重定向到一个文件中,然后再读取该文件的内容。
例如,在shell中执行以下命令:
```
ls > output.txt
```
该命令会将当前目录下的文件列表输出到output.txt文件中。然后可以使用cat命令查看该文件的内容:
```
cat output.txt
```
如果想要在脚本中获取命令的输出,可以使用反引号或$()将命令括起来,例如:
```
output=`ls`
echo $output
```
或者:
```
output=$(ls)
echo $output
```
以上两种方式都可以将ls命令的输出存储在output变量中,并在后面打印出来。